Hello,   I received some emails from PayPal earlier in relation to having set up a business account, which I didn’t do.   Two of them were related to providing further information regarding the business account and one was confirming a new phone number had been added to my account.   I didn’t see the email until an hour later. I immediately logged in and changed the password, as well as removing the phone number that wasn’t mine and a recently added address that was my address but in a different city. I’ve also removed any access I didn’t recognise, one lined up with the time of the emails.   My correct phone number was still set as primary so any access codes etc were being sent to me.   It doesn’t appear that any transactions have occurred in the time between the presumed unauthorised access and me changing my password.   I now have a business account I don’t want or need which I can’t seem to close, I guess I’ll need to speak to customer services when they’re open, but I’m just wondering if there’s anything I’m missing regarding the fraudulent activity?   What’s the scam here? Am I potentially at risk still?   TIA ... View more
